## Summary
The Honor X8 5G is a smartphone model manufactured by Honor that runs on Android 11. It is classified as a phablet and is distinct from other Honor models like the Honor X8 and Honor 8x. The device is identified by GSM Arena with ID 11718 and has a Wikipedia page in Ukrainian.
